As most of you know, and many of you have used and appreciate, there's a
"KR-info" performance spreadsheet posted on KRnet at
http://www.krnet.org/kr-info.html , where many of the flying KRs have
their vital statistics displayed for the help of the community.  This is
useful for those planning to build a KR to help decide what they'd like
to build, and what propeller to use for a certain aircraft and engine
combination.  For those already flying, it's a good way to see where
your plane stacks up in the mix, and perhaps help you think about what
you could do to increase efficiency.  In recent weeks we've had
conversations from several folks who've detailed how they gradually
improved their planes to get higher speeds through more efficiency.
This kind of info is helpful to us all.
